Amerimold at a Glance
Here are a few snapshots from the latest iteration of the plastic injection molding industry trade show.
Owned and operated by 4th-generation, family-owned Gardner Business Media, Amerimold is presented by MoldMaking Technology magazine, Plastics Technology magazine and Modern Machine Shop magazine. The show was hosted in Rosemont, Illinois June 16-18.
